Character Roles:
Kurai: The main character of the story. Is depressed and bullied by his upperclassmen.
Hina: A spirit whose job is to guide people who have lost all meaning in life and are without purpose. Wants to help Kurai see the light in life.
Kimiko: Kurai’s upperclassman. She bullies Kurai with Genkei. Her parents are very rich, so she believes she is better and more beautiful than everyone.
Genkei: Kurai’s upperclassman. He bullies Kurai with Kimiko. His parents are very rich, so he believes everything belongs to him.
Asahi: Kurai’s little brother. He is very carefree, and he loves to play with Kurai. He loves all animals - except spiders. They scare him.
Honoka: Kurai’s and Asahi’s mom. She loves to cook, but she rarely has time because of how much she works. She wants Kurai and Asahi to have a good future.
